Fun for a bit, but doesn't have real educational value
I would not use this as a teaching tool because although the app is unstructured for a reason, to allow students to explore parts of the body and how the body works, it does not allow for more instruction. If one is looking for an app that allows kids to think creatively and be engaged for a decent amount of time, this did not hold students' attention like other apps we have looked at.

Easy First Aid Only
This is a cute program and will catch the student's eye and they will enjoy doing it, but they will not be learning much more than basic first aid. Wash a cut and put on a band-aid. Nothing is said about germs, skin, etc. It may be a good program to teach students how to use the ipad or to keep them busy. Students soon complete the entire program and then are bored. Good for very young and special needs as a beginning app.
